I did a full update of data into an ODS object as instructed by the best practice manual for my scenario.

If I understand correctly, this now stops me from initializing the delta process?

As I want the ODS to be updated every day, I have deleted the initial request from the ODS and the InfoCube which the ODS updates.

However, when I now try to create an InfoPackage to initialize the delta process I receive a message telling me to delete the initial request first. There is no initial request any more!

Do you know where else the initial request might be?

Also, after I have run the delta initialization, presumably I schedule the same infopackage to run every night?

May be some where you had started delta initialization.So check in Infopackage> Schedilar(menu option)>Initilazation option for source system. And delete the row , if there is any.

For doing the delta load everyday you can use a process chain.

If it is just the infopackage scheduling that you wnat to do then go to Infopackage -> Scheduler -> Scheduling option -> give the date and time and select the periodic job check box and select the "everyday" option. save the scheduling option. Schedule the infopackage. There would be a job created. Just check if it is in the released state. The job would get triggered everyday at the time you have mentioned.

To delete your initial request Go to Infopackage -> Scheduler(menu) -> Delete Initalization request.

You can use the same infopackage for the delta load. But it is always better to create a new one for delta (ca ne easily distinguished).
